What is the Wellington Battery energy storage system? The Wellington Battery Energy Storage System comprise up to 6,200 pre-assembled battery enclosures with lithium-ion battery packs and associated equipment, transformers, and inverters. An on-site BESS substation will be built with two 330kV. .
AMPYR, a new independent Australian power producer, has achieved financial close on its 300 MW/600 MWh Wellington Stage 1 battery energy storage system (BESS) project in regional New South Wales. The target capacity of the Wellington BESS is 500MW/1,000 MWh, making it one of the largest battery storage projects in the state. It will connect to the TransGrid Wellington substation, next to the Central West Orana Renewable Energy Zone (Central West Orana REZ), and complement nearby existing.
